    May 05, 2016 · Barrett, the Honors College is the nation’s first four-year, residential college within a top-tier public university and supports students at all levels of their academic career. The college supports a free-standing honors campus designed by students, faculty members and staff working with nationally renowned architects.     Barrett, The Honors College Residential Complex is composed of nine buildings designed specifically for honors students in all stages of their academic career. Complete with open courtyards and breezeways, academic, student, and residential engagement team support these LEED certified silver residence halls are state of the art facilities.

    Duration: 2–3 hours. Audience: All prospective students. When: Year-round on the Downtown Phoenix, Polytechnic, Tempe and West campuses. Details: This program includes an information session led by an admission counselor, a walking tour led by a current ASU student and an information session with an academic department of your choosing.
